谁能帮我写这个简单的脚本???
发表于 : 2009-08-04 15:45
要求: 1) 阅读附件目录 cmds.zip 中所有文档(常用 Shell 命令说明);
2) 编写 ping1.sh 程序,要求包括以下功能:
1. 后台运行 ping localhost 命令监视网络的连通情况;
2. 当后台运行的 ping 进程数大于等于 20 个时,停止启动新的进程;
3. 当后台运行的 ping 进程数小于 20 个时,开始启动新的进程,每隔 2 秒启动一个新进程;
3) 编写 ping2.sh 程序,用 crontab 每隔 30 秒定时运行一次,要求包括以下功能:
1. 监视后台运行的 ping 进程数;
2. 当后台运行的 ping 进程数大于 10 个时,停止最早启动的进程,直到保持 10 个进程后,结束运行;
3. 当后台运行的 ping 进程数小于等于 10 个时,不进行任何处理,结束运行;
4) 首先熟悉相关 shell 命令的使用方法。
5) 可能需要用到的相关 shell 命令和方法在“要点”中列出;
------------------------------------------------------------------------------------------------------------------
谁帮帮我!!!
如果觉得太简单不想写的话,能否讲讲如何确定ping 进程的数量
2) 编写 ping1.sh 程序,要求包括以下功能:
1. 后台运行 ping localhost 命令监视网络的连通情况;
2. 当后台运行的 ping 进程数大于等于 20 个时,停止启动新的进程;
3. 当后台运行的 ping 进程数小于 20 个时,开始启动新的进程,每隔 2 秒启动一个新进程;
3) 编写 ping2.sh 程序,用 crontab 每隔 30 秒定时运行一次,要求包括以下功能:
1. 监视后台运行的 ping 进程数;
2. 当后台运行的 ping 进程数大于 10 个时,停止最早启动的进程,直到保持 10 个进程后,结束运行;
3. 当后台运行的 ping 进程数小于等于 10 个时,不进行任何处理,结束运行;
4) 首先熟悉相关 shell 命令的使用方法。
5) 可能需要用到的相关 shell 命令和方法在“要点”中列出;
------------------------------------------------------------------------------------------------------------------
谁帮帮我!!!
如果觉得太简单不想写的话,能否讲讲如何确定ping 进程的数量